漏洞关键信息 漏洞编号 CVE-2011-2700 漏洞类型 缓冲区溢出 漏洞描述 该漏洞与Linux内核中Silicon Labs Si4713 FM Radio Transmitter I2C驱动程序有关。 漏洞存在于 文件中的 函数。 函数在处理用户提供的 和 控制ID时,没有正确检查 的值。 漏洞代码片段 漏洞原因 初始化为 ,但仅检查是否大于最大允许值。 可能允许攻击者通过构造特定输入值导致缓冲区溢出。 修复措施 添加缺失的校验,确保 在合理范围内。 ```c if (len < 0 rval = -ERANGE; } if (len < 0 rval = -ERANGE; }